25 Reasons Why Tunku Abdul Jalil Was Loved By Malaysians[size=0.9]ByEsmond Lee
[size=0.8]Posted on December 6, 2015

The passing of Tunku Laksamana of Johor Tunku Abdul Jalil Sultan Ibrahim has left Malaysians mourning the loss of a great man who inspired hope, trust, and gave chivalry a complete revival- showing people how to be a good person by example.
Tunku Abdul Jalil was truly a one-of-a-kind, compassionate person whose loss will be felt by everyone.
His highness was loved by all and by no means, an average ruler. He was the true definition of a Good Samaritan.
To memorialise the beautiful memory of Tunku Abdul Jalil, The Coverage Bureau has compiled 20 reasons why the powerhouse of a ruler is so dearly loved by us Malaysians.
1.He Was Humble
He never liked standing out of the crowd. Being a man born into a Royal family, his Highness was born with the many luxuries and was armed with unparallel authority- so much in fact, that we sometimes forget that he is a human on the inside, just like us. He often posts photos on his social media accounts of him being adorably silly, humbling himself, so people know that deep down, he is still a young man who has fun every now and then- making us Malaysians feel more relatable to him and love him even more.
